COSMETIC SCIENCE UNIT-WISE NOTES – BP809ET

Unit – 1

  • Classification of cosmetic and cosmeceutical products
  • Definition of cosmetics as per Indian and EU regulations, Evolution of cosmeceuticals from cosmetics, cosmetics as quasi and OTC drugs
  • Cosmetic excipients: Surfactants, rheology modifiers, humectants, emollients, preservatives. Classification and application
  • Skin: Basic structure and function of skin.
  • Hair: Basic structure of hair. Hair growth cycle.
  • Oral Cavity: Common problem associated with teeth and gums.

Unit – 2

  • Principles of formulation and building blocks of skin care products: Face wash, Moisturizing cream, Cold Cream, Vanishing cream and their advantages and disadvantages. Application of these products in formulation of cosmecuticals.
  • Antiperspants & deodorants- Actives & mechanism of action.
  • Principles of formulation and building blocks of Hair care products: Conditioning shampoo, Hair conditioner,anti-dandruff shampoo. Hair oils.
  • Chemistry and formulation of Para-phylene diamine based hair dye.
  • Principles of formulation and building blocks of oral care products: Toothpaste for bleeding gums, sensitive teeth. Teeth whitening, Mouthwash.

Unit – 3

  • Sun protection, Classification of Sunscreens and SPF.
  • Role of herbs in cosmetics:
  • Skin Care: Aloe and turmeric
  • Hair care: Henna and amla.
  • Oral care: Neem and clove
  • Analytical cosmetics: BIS specification and analytical methods for shampoo, skincream and toothpaste.

Unit – 4

  • Principles of Cosmetic Evaluation: Principles of sebumeter, corneometer. Measurement of TEWL, Skin Color, Hair tensile strength, Hair combing properties Soaps,and syndet bars. Evolution and skin benfits.

Unit – 5

  • Oily and dry skin, causes leading to dry skin, skin moisturisation. Basic understanding of the terms Comedogenic, dermatitis.
  • Cosmetic problems associated with Hair and scalp: Dandruff, Hair fall causes
  • Cosmetic problems associated with skin: blemishes, wrinkles, acne, prickly heat and body odor.
  • Antiperspirants and Deodorants- Actives and mechanism of action
